SQL for Data Analysis: A Beginner's Guide to Querying and Database MasteryКНИГИ » ОС И БД
Название: SQL for Data Analysis: A Beginner's Guide to Querying and Database Mastery Автор: Aniket Jain Издательство: Independently published Год: 2025 Страниц: 168 Язык: английский Формат: pdf, epub Размер: 10.1 MB
Unlock the Power of SQL for Data Analysis with "SQL for Data Analysis: A Beginner's Guide to Querying and Database Mastery".
Are you ready to master the art of data analysis using SQL, the most widely used language for managing and querying relational databases? Whether you're a beginner, a professional, or someone looking to break into the field of data analytics, this comprehensive guide is your ultimate resource for learning SQL from scratch and applying it to real-world data challenges.
"SQL for Data Analysis: A Beginner's Guide to Querying and Database Mastery" is designed to take you from SQL novice to data analysis expert. Starting with the basics, you'll learn how to set up your SQL environment, write your first queries, and understand the fundamentals of databases, tables, and schemas. As you progress, you'll dive into advanced techniques like window functions, recursive queries, and pivoting data, gaining hands-on experience with real-world datasets and case studies.
This book also addresses essential topics such as data cleaning, time series analysis, and integrating SQL with Python for advanced analytics and automation. You'll discover how to optimize SQL queries for better performance, manage large datasets, and build data pipelines using tools like Apache Airflow. With clear explanations, practical examples, and step-by-step tutorials, this book simplifies complex SQL concepts, making them easy to understand and apply.
Python is a powerful tool for data analysis, and integrating SQL with Python can significantly enhance your workflow. Two popular libraries for this purpose are SQLAlchemy and Pandas. Setting up your SQL environment is the first step toward mastering data analysis. By installing SQL databases, configuring SQL clients, integrating SQL with Python, and exploring cloud-based solutions, you will have a robust and versatile environment ready for any data analysis task.
Key Features:
Learn SQL from scratch, even if you have no prior experience with databases or programming. Master essential SQL commands for effective data querying and analysis, including SELECT, JOIN, GROUP BY, and HAVING. Explore advanced SQL techniques like window functions, CTEs, and recursive queries for complex data challenges. Integrate SQL with Python using libraries like SQLAlchemy and pandas for seamless data manipulation and automation. Work with real-world datasets and case studies in finance, healthcare, e-commerce, and social media. Optimize SQL queries for performance and scalability, and learn best practices for database security and maintenance. Gain access to valuable resources, including an SQL cheat sheet, practice projects, and recommendations for further learning.
Why Choose This Book?
Beginner-Friendly: This book is perfect for beginners. It breaks down SQL concepts into easy-to-understand steps, making it ideal for anyone new to data analysis. Real-World Applications: Learn how to apply SQL to real-world scenarios, from analyzing sales data to predicting stock market trends. Comprehensive Coverage: This book covers everything you need to become proficient in SQL for data analysis, from basic queries to advanced analytics. Hands-On Learning: Practice what you learn with practical examples, exercises, and case studies that reinforce your understanding.
Who Is This Book For?
Aspiring data analysts and data scientists looking to build a strong foundation in SQL. Professionals who want to enhance their data querying and analysis skills. Students and beginners interested in learning SQL for data analytics. Anyone who wants to unlock the power of SQL to transform raw data into actionable insights.
Whether you're analyzing data for business, research, or personal projects, "SQL for Data Analysis: A Beginner's Guide to Querying and Database Mastery" is your ultimate companion for mastering SQL and unlocking the full potential of data analysis. Start your journey today and turn data into insights with confidence!
Chapter 1: Introduction to SQL and Data Analysis Chapter 2: Setting Up Your SQL Environment Chapter 3: SQL Basics for Data Analysis Chapter 4: Querying Data with SELECT Statements Chapter 5: Working with Multiple Tables Chapter 6: Aggregating and Grouping Data Chapter 7: Data Cleaning and Transformation in SQL Chapter 8: Advanced SQL Techniques Chapter 9: Optimizing SQL Queries Chapter 10: Working with Large Datasets Chapter 11: Integrating SQL with Python Chapter 12: Data Visualization with SQL and Python Chapter 13: Time Series Analysis in SQL Chapter 14: Case Study: SQL for Business Analysis Chapter 15: SQL for Machine Learning Chapter 16: Geospatial Data Analysis with SQL Chapter 17: Web Scraping and SQL Integration Chapter 18: Real-World SQL Case Studies Chapter 19: Advanced SQL Tools and Libraries Chapter 20: Automating SQL Workflows Chapter 21: SQL Best Practices and Security Chapter 22: Next Steps and Resources
Скачать SQL for Data Analysis: A Beginner's Guide to Querying and Database Mastery